Common Caution Lighting and Interpretations



Recognize usual caution lights in your car and understand their significances to make sure secure driving.

The most common warning lights include the check engine light, which signifies issues with the engine or exhausts system. If this light comes on, it's vital to have your lorry inspected without delay.

The oil stress warning light shows low oil stress, calling for immediate attention to avoid engine damages.

A flashing battery light could recommend a defective charging system, potentially leaving you stranded if not attended to.

The ABS light suggests a trouble with the anti-lock braking system, jeopardizing your capacity to quit rapidly in emergency situations.

Lastly, the coolant temperature level advising light warns of engine getting too hot, which can lead to severe damages if not dealt with swiftly.

Recognizing these typical warning lights will certainly help you deal with issues without delay and keep risk-free driving problems.

Do It Yourself Troubleshooting Tips



If you notice a caution light on your dashboard, there are a few do it yourself troubleshooting pointers you can attempt prior to seeking expert aid.

Another typical problem is a low battery, which can trigger numerous advising lights. Checking the battery connections for deterioration and ensuring they're safe and secure could fix the issue.



If a warning light continues, you can attempt resetting it by separating the automobile's battery for a couple of minutes and after that reconnecting it. In addition, examining your automobile's liquid levels, such as oil, coolant, and brake fluid, can aid repair advising lights associated with these systems.
